What is Stray Incubus and Its Core Premise?
So, what exactly is this Stray Incubus game? Imagine a classic fantasy conflict: warriors and demons locked in an age-old war. Now, picture a single act of mercy that shatters the cycle. A hardened warrior, amidst the chaos of battle, discovers a demon childânot a monster, but an innocent. Instead of delivering a final blow, they choose compassion. This single, pivotal moment is the spark that ignites everything.
The warrior becomes a guardian, raising the child as their own, hidden from a world that would fear or destroy it. This child is youâour incubus protagonist. You grow up caught between two worlds: the disciplined, perhaps rigid, upbringing of your savior, and the innate, mysterious urges of your demonic heritage. Youâre not a hero from prophecy, nor are you a villain mustache-twirling in a tower. You are a strayâa being out of place, learning what it means to exist in the gaps.
Years later, with the foundation of your unique upbringing set, the call to adventure whispers. Why leave? Maybe itâs curiosity about your origins. đ§Ź Maybe itâs a need to define yourself outside of your guardianâs shadow. Or perhaps those incubus instincts are beginning to stir, pushing you toward experiences and connections you canât find at home. This journey is the core of the Stray Incubus experience. Itâs a deeply personal odyssey where you navigate a world that wasnât built for someone like you, using the tools (and temptations) at your disposal.
The visual novel gameplay format is the perfect vehicle for this intimate story. Unlike fast-paced RPGs or action games, the focus here is squarely on the narrative and your role within it. Youâll spend your time reading evocative text, making critical decisions, and enjoying beautiful character artwork and scenes that bring this complex world to life. Itâs a style that prioritizes character relationships and internal conflict over reflex-based challenges, making every moment feel deliberate and significant.

Choice-Based Narrative System and Consequences
This brings us to the brilliant, beating heart of the Stray Incubus game: its choice-based narrative. This isnât a game with âillusion of choice.â Your decisions are the architects of the story. From seemingly casual dialogue picks to major moral crossroads, the game is constantly tracking your actions, building a unique profile that determines how events unfold.
The system is powered by two main, interconnected mechanics:
- Alignment (Wicked vs. Pure): This is the compass of your soul. Will you lean into your incubus nature, embracing manipulation, seduction, and selfish desires? Or will you strive for the âPureâ ideals of compassion, honor, and selflessness taught by your guardian? Most choices nudge you one way or the other. This isnât just a âgood vs. evilâ meter; itâs a spectrum of identity. A âWickedâ choice might be the most pragmatically useful in a situation, while a âPureâ choice could put you at a disadvantage but earn you deep respect.
- Relationship Values: Every major character has a hidden score reflecting their feelings toward you. Help them, understand them, or romance them, and that score rises. Betray them, insult them, or ignore their needs, and it plummets. These values directly influence which scenes you access, whose help is offered in a crisis, and even who survives certain story events.
The magic happens in the story choices and consequences. The game remembers everything. A lie told in Chapter 1 might be exposed in Chapter 4, destroying trust. A kindness shown to a minor character could have them return as a crucial ally when you least expect it. This creates a thrilling sense of cause and effect, making you truly ponder each option.

Letâs look at a concrete example of how this system intertwines.
Example: The Tavern Brawl
Youâre in a tavern when a drunk patron begins harassing a server.
* Choice A (Pure/Compassionate): Intervene calmly, de-escalate the situation. You might spend some of your own coin to cover the patronâs tab and smooth things over.
* Consequence: Your Pure alignment increases slightly. The serverâs relationship value with you soars. Later, they might offer you a free room or vital local gossip. The drunk leaves grumbling, but aliveâa potential variable for later.
* Choice B (Wicked/Manipulative): Whisper to the drunk, amplifying his anger with subtle demonic influence, urging him to start a fight with someone else.
* Consequence: Your Wicked alignment increases. You avoid direct conflict. The server is unharmed but unaware you helped, so no relationship change. The tavern gets damaged, possibly lowering your standing with the owner. The drunk becomes a violent tool you used and discarded.
* Choice C (Neutral/Apathetic): Do nothing. Just watch.
* Consequence: No alignment shift. The serverâs relationship value with you decreases (they notice your inaction). The situation resolves on its own, possibly violently, closing off paths tied to both the server and the drunk.
See how one moment can spray out in multiple directions? This is the choice-based narrative in action. Every playthrough becomes a unique tapestry based on thousands of these micro-decisions, leading to dramatically different endings. The branching storyline isnât just about picking Ending A, B, or C at the finale; itâs about the journey you carve to get there, with entire character arcs and locations appearing or vanishing based on your cumulative history.

FAQ: Navigating the Choice and Consequence System
- Q: Can I max out both Pure and Wicked alignment?
- A: No, they exist on a sliding scale. The game is about defining a coherent identity. While you can hover in the middle, extreme choices will push you toward one dominant alignment, which unlocks specific late-game story branches and dialogue options.
- Q: Do I need to romance everyone to see all the content?
- A: Absolutely not! In fact, trying to romance everyone can backfire spectacularly and damage character relationships. The branching storyline is designed so that committed, focused relationship paths often yield the deepest, most content-rich narratives. You cannot see everything in one goâand thatâs the point!
- Q: How obvious are the consequences? Will I know I made a “bad” choice?
- A: Rarely. The game avoids simplistic “right/wrong” labels. A consequence might seem negative now (e.g., making an enemy) but open up a fascinating, challenging narrative path you wouldn’t have seen otherwise. The “best” choice is the one that feels true to the character you’re role-playing.
- Q: Is there a “point of no return” where my choices are locked in?
- A: While you can influence your path until the very end, major plot branches often diverge based on cumulative choices made over several chapters. Sometimes, failing to build a relationship past a certain point before a key event will permanently close that path. Pay attention to the story’s rhythm!
